Transaction 52b62deb9a68f98278a521d4ae83c5df3fc2b7490e34f192b33ed6a949ec1749

2 Input
2 Outputs
  • 52b62deb9a68f98278a521d4ae83c5df3fc2b7490e34f192b33ed6a949ec1749:0
  • value  8000000
    address  145ZpVV7Md9vkzLppaiZMYxh3Mp5tb8UzQ
  • 52b62deb9a68f98278a521d4ae83c5df3fc2b7490e34f192b33ed6a949ec1749:1
  • value  17732936
    address  1D4U7YGuSTE8ndrzAgVMdr4VbmNeWPdWXo